static void
usage(void)
{
	const char *progname = getprogname();
    printf("dsconfigldap: Add or remove LDAP server configurations\n"
		   "Version %s\n"
		   "Usage: %s -h\n"
		   "Usage: %s [-fvixsgemS] -a servername [-n configname] [-c computerid]\n"
		   "                    [-u username] [-p userpassword] [-l localusername]\n"
		   "                    [-q localuserpassword]\n"
		   "Usage: %s [-fvi] -r servername [-u username] [-p password]\n"
		   "                    [-l localusername] [-q localuserpassword]\n"
		   "  -f                 force authenticated bind/unbind\n"
		   "  -v                 log details\n"
		   "  -i                 prompt for passwords\n"
		   "  -s                 enforce not using cleartext authentication via policy\n"
		   "  -e                 enforce use of encryption capabilities via policy\n"
		   "  -m                 enforce use of man-in-middle capabilities via policy\n"
		   "  -g                 enforce use of packet signing capabilities via policy\n"
		   "  -x                 SSL connection to LDAP server\n"
		   "  -h                 display usage statement\n"
		   "  -a servername      add config of servername\n"
		   "  -r servername      remove config of servername, unbind if necessary\n"
		   "  -n configname      name to give this new server config\n"
		   "  -c computerid      name to use if when binding to directory\n"
		   "  -u username        username of a privileged network user for binding\n"
		   "  -p password        password of a privileged network user for binding\n"
		   "  -l username        username of a local administrator\n"
		   "  -q password        password of a local administrator\n"
		   "  -S                 add to authentication and contact search policy\n\n"
		   , TOOLS_VERSION, progname, progname, progname);
}
